To find out what is 36.7 Celsius in Fahrenheit, you use the formula:
F = (C × 9/5) + 32
Applying the formula:
F = (36.7 × 9/5) + 32
F = (36.7 × 1.8) + 32
F = 66.06 + 32
F = 98.06
So, 36.7°C equals 98.06°F.
Many people want to know what is 36.7 Celsius in Fahrenheit because it is close to the average human body temperature. In medical contexts, 36.7°C represents approximately 98°F, which is considered normal body temperature for healthy individuals.
